Now take your total quilt perimeter plus the 20 extra inches and divide it by the width of your binding fabric. For me this looks like 258 divided by 52 which equals 5, so I need to cut 5 binding strips. Cut the binding strips to a width of 2.75. This is my favorite width for double fold binding.
Divide the total perimeter by the usable width of the binding fabric for most fabrics thats 40, but for extra-wides it could be up to 104 and round up to a whole number; this is the number of strips youll need to cut. Now multiply the number of strips by 2 to get the quantity of fabric you need off the bolt.

Decide the width of binding. The standard choice is 2 1/4 or 2 1/2 depending on how wide you want your finished binding to look. They are both attached in the same way. Consider the thickness or loft of your quilt as this will affect the finished look of the binding.
